Leading journals and voices in science are speaking informally about new directions and developments in research through blogs and podcasts. Wikis are being used for research communities to develop consensus views on best practices in research methodologies as well as developing shared resources. There are some excellent examples available of how these are being used to increase communication, community, and productivity in science, research, and clinical communities.TRANSCRIPT

“These 1,000 or so science blogs provide authoritative opinions about pressing issues in science, such as evolution or climate change, or aim to engage other scientists in open and frank discussions about the scientific literature or science policy. Because of their freewheeling nature, these blogs take scientific communication to a different level.” Bonetta, L. Scientists Enter the Blogosphere.
Cell 129(3) 4 May 2007:443-445.
Blogs
Blog was originally short for Web Log, and were used mostly as online equivalents of diaries, journals, or logged entries on specific topics.
Now blogs are used as content management systems, to create RSS feeds, inexpensive ways to design small web sites, and more.

Wiki
Hawaiian word for “quick” or “fast” Acronym for “What I Know Is” “A website that allows visitors to add, remove, and edit content”
(Wikipedia) A tool for:
collaborative document drafting and editing rapid document prototyping collaborative problem-solving knowledge organization consensus building document version tracking web design and content provision but mostly COLLABORATION
NOTE: A wiki is only as good as its community
